Detailed Engineering Specifications

Manufactured under strict quality controls, this Aluminum 6061 stock sheet features precise dimensions of 0.285 inches in thickness, 35 inches in length, and 18 inches in width. The 6061 alloy is a precipitation-hardened aluminum alloy, renowned for its excellent mechanical properties, including good strength, fatigue strength, and resistance to corrosion. Its weldability and formability make it an industry standard for structural components, marine applications, and general fabrication projects where a balance of performance and workability is critical.
